1. WordNet® 3.0 (2006)
padding
    n 1: artifact consisting of soft or resilient material used to
         fill or give shape or protect or add comfort [syn:
         padding, cushioning]

3.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48
Padding \Pad"ding\, n.
   1. The act or process of making a pad or of inserting
      stuffing.
      [1913 Webster]

   2. The material with which anything is padded.
      [1913 Webster]

   3. Material of inferior value, serving to extend a book,
      essay, etc. --London Sat. Rev.
      [1913 Webster]

   4. (Calico Printing) The uniform impregnation of cloth with a
      mordant.
      [1913 Webster]
